Abstract

The utility model provides a moving device for the handicapped, which is applied to the handicapped and comprises a moving pad body, a non-slip layer and at least two pull handles. The anti-slip layer is arranged on the bearing surface of the moving pad body. The at least two pull handles are respectively arranged on the first side and the second side of the moving pad body, which are opposite to each other. Therefore, the mobility-handicapped person sits on the moving pad body, and the caretaker pulls the pull handles on the two sides, so that the mobility-handicapped person stands by virtue of the force or moves the mobility-handicapped person to the wheelchair.

Detailed Description
The embodiment of the moving device 1 for handicapped persons according to the present invention will be described below with reference to the related drawings, and for the sake of understanding, the same components in the following embodiments are illustrated by the same reference numerals.
Referring to fig. 1, a first schematic view of a moving device for a handicapped person according to a first embodiment of the present invention is shown.
As shown in the drawings, the moving device 1 for the handicapped of the present invention comprises a moving pad body 10, an anti-slip layer 20 and at least two pull handles 30. The anti-slip layer 20 is disposed on the seating surface 101 of the pad body 10. The moving pad body 10 may be made of a cloth-layered waterproof cloth layer, which is in contact with the handicapped person, so as to prevent dirt from penetrating into the place where the moving device 1 of the handicapped person is placed. The anti-slip layer 20 may be formed by any anti-slip technique known to those skilled in the art, and may be applied to the seating surface 101 by sewing, bonding or coating. At least two pull handles 30 are respectively disposed on the first side 102 and the second side 103 of the pad body 10. The two pull handles 30 are respectively disposed at the middle sections of the first side 102 and the second side 103 of the pad body 10. So as to be pulled and lifted by the care personnel to apply force.
In practical use of the moving device 1 of the present invention, the handicapped person can move or sit on the moving pad body 10 with the assistance of the care givers, and then the care givers can pull the two pull handles 30 with both hands to apply force upwards, so that the handicapped person can stand with the aid of the force, or the care givers can move the handicapped person to a wheelchair or another fixed point.
More specifically, when the mobility-impaired person moves, the carrying device 1 of the mobility-impaired person is placed at the side of the mobility-impaired person's bed, so that the mobility-impaired person moves to the carrying pad body 10 to assist the mobility-impaired person to sit up, and then the caregiver can easily pull the pull handle 30 to stand.
In addition, the rising from the wheelchair is similar to the above, and it should be noted that the transportation device 1 of the handicapped person needs to be fixed when being placed on the wheelchair.
Please refer to fig. 2 to 4; fig. 2 is a second schematic view of the first embodiment of the moving device for the handicapped according to the present invention. Fig. 3 is a third schematic view of the first embodiment of the moving device for the handicapped according to the present invention. Fig. 4 is a fourth schematic view of the first embodiment of the moving device for the handicapped according to the present invention.
As shown in the figure, the moving pad body 10 may be a quadrilateral, and the moving pad body has four hanging ring portions 11, the hanging ring portions 11 are respectively provided at two ends adjacent to the first side 102 of the moving pad body 10, and the hanging ring portions 11 are respectively provided at two ends adjacent to the second side 103 of the moving pad body 10. It should be noted that the shape of the moving pad body 10, the number and the installation position of the hanging ring portions 11 are only examples, and not limited thereto.
When the pad body 10 is placed on the seat portion 91 of the wheelchair 9, two of the loop portions 11 corresponding to the backrest portion 92 are respectively connected to the first telescopic fastener 111, the second telescopic fastener 112 and the extension strap 113, and the other two loop portions 11 are respectively connected to the fasteners 114.
Wherein, the first telescopic fixing member 111 is connected with one end of the side bracket of the backrest part 92 of the wheelchair 9 close to the sitting part 91; the second telescopic fixing member 112 is connected to one end of the side frame of the sitting portion 91 of the wheelchair 9 near the backrest portion 92; the extension drawstring 113 passes through a fixed portion (e.g., a rail) on the wall surface facing the wheelchair 9; the fixing member 114 is coupled to a bracket at the front end of the seat 91.
Further, when the handicapped sits on the sitting portion 91 of the wheelchair 9 and is located on the pad body 10, one end of the two extension pull tapes 113 is firstly passed around the fixing portion of the facing wall surface and held in the hand, and then after the handicapped pulls the extension pull tapes 113, the extension pull tapes 113 can provide a force for pulling the wall surface to the pad body 10, so that the handicapped can stand up by the force of the force; furthermore, when the extension drawstring 113 is released, the carrying pad body 10, which originally leaves the sitting portion 91 following the handicapped person to stand up, will be moved to the wheelchair 9 and put back on the sitting portion 91 by the pulling force provided by the first telescopic fastener 111 and the second telescopic fastener 112.
In view of the above, the moving device of the present invention, in the embodiment, can be a cushion at ordinary times, and can apply a little force to the hip when assisting the handicapped to move or stand, so as to achieve the effect of assisting the handicapped to move or stand.
Referring to fig. 5, a schematic diagram of a moving device for a handicapped person according to a second embodiment of the present invention is shown.
As shown, the body 10 of the pad can be a rectangular shape. The number of the pull handles 30 is four, two pull handles 30 are disposed on the first side 102 and the second side 103 of the moving pad body 10 and adjacent to one end, and the other two pull handles 30 are disposed on the first side 102 and the second side 103 of the moving pad body 10 and adjacent to the other end.
In view of the above, the moving device of the present invention, in the embodiment, can be a lying cushion at ordinary times, and can exert little force on the hip when assisting the handicapped to move or stand, so as to achieve the effect of assisting the handicapped to move or stand.
